2019 BGN to TZS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2019

During 2019, the BGN to TZS ex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on March 20, valuing the pair at 1369.5933.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on October 1, dropping to 1278.9354.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 90.6579 TZS.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 1346.1740 to the December average rate of 1305.7015, the exchange rate registered a net change of -3.01%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2019 high of 1369.5933 was down 5.04% compared to the 2018 peak of 1442.3523,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 1336.6839, compared to 1304.6934 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 31.9905 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2019 was March, with a trading range of 41.6817 TZS (High: 1369.5933 / Low: 1327.9116). On the other end, May was the most stable month, with a tight range of 16.3347 TZS (High: 1324.0542 / Low: 1307.7195).
